    *Quick reference*
    Red: waiting for gyroscopes to reach steady state temperature
    Green: ready
    Green+Red: temperature has drifted, waiting for no motion to recalibrate
    *Setup*
    Using optical stabilisation (recommended to avoid gyroscopic drift issues):
    1. [Menu] > Settings > System > HT Settings
    2. Set “Stabilisation” to “optical”
    3. Set “Stabilisation window” to “wide” (common when using optical)
    4. Optional: set “Set-top display” LED brightness level to off, min, max or a level between.
    5. [Back] [Back] [Back]
    See the manual for the use of magnetic stabilisation, how to calibrate it and to set its magnetic zero.
    *Status*
    "HT mode" can be confirmed by pressing the [Up arrow] at the speaker map display.
    Tracking direction (azimuth and elevation) can be viewed by pressing [HT] at the speaker map display, or is approximately indicated by the LEDs on the set-top device.
    *Positioning the set-top device with an offset angle*
    1. Move set-top receiver to off-centre position on top of monitor/TV.
    2. Look directly centre.
    3. Press and hold the button on top of the head tracker for 5 seconds.
    To restore regular centred mode:
    1. Press and hold the button on top of the head tracker for 2 seconds.
